Album Notes

Never content to merely be the only bass clarinet and viola duo in the world, Darkwood Consort has cultivated a repertoire of exotic instrumental music that blends folk, medieval and classical music delivered with wit. Darkwood has taken its brand of “stand-up chamber music” from Idaho to Denmark, the 33rd International Viola Congress in Iceland, the first World Bass Clarinet Conference in Holland to the Katrina-ravaged gulf coast in Mississippi.

The new CD demonstrates Darkwood's genuine taste for the eclectic with Manos Hadjidakis' exotic Amidst the Ruins of Hadrian's Gate, their Danish heritage with Jeg gik mig ud en sommerdag, their love of the Middle Ages with Dufay's Adieu ces bons vins de Lannoys, their commitment to social justice with Buffy Sainte-Marie's Seeds of Brotherhood, and a dose of humor with Roger Miller's King of the Road, which Miller wrote in Darkwood's base of operations, Boise, Idaho.
